It was the fight of Kim Collin's life and she had the scars to prove it.Even with prison bars between her and her assailant, the horror of his attack was crystal clear.Released on parole, his vow for revenge motivated her to put some distance between them
Taking Refugethree thousand miles away, she thought the threat was gone.However, when to many unexplained "accidents" start to occur around town, Kim has no choice but to put herself in the hands of Sean Templeton - the fiance she once jilted. As a cop, he was swarn to protect her, to keep her safe. Yet with all the old emotions still between them, the question is Who presents the bigger threat Sean or the man whose only goal was to kill her?
